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: 1) Patients with central nervous system disorders ((Stroke, Traumatic brain injury, Parkinson disease, spinal cord injury, etc.) 2) Patients with intact cognitive fuction who can perform pulmonary function test

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: 1) Patients wigh poor congnitive functions who cannot perform pulmonary function test

Design outcomes

Primary

MeasureTime frame
Diaphragm movement

Secondary

MeasureTime frame
pulmonary function test (Forced vital capacity, Forced expiratory volume1, FEV1/FVC, Peak cough flow, Maximal inspiratory pressure, Maximal expiratory pressure)
